Is Wilderness Acres Safe?
Wilderness Acres in Elk River, MN has a safety grade of A+. The overall crime index is 8, which is 92% below the national average of 100.
Compared to the Elk River average (crime index 51), Wilderness Acres is 43% lower in overall crime. This neighborhood is significantly safer than Elk River as a whole, making it an attractive option for safety-conscious residents.
Looking at specific crime types, larceny / theft is the most elevated concern (index: 110, 10% above average), while assault is the lowest risk (index: 7). Property crime is more prevalent than violent crime here, consistent with broader national patterns.
Overall, Wilderness Acres is considered a safe neighborhood for residents and visitors. Standard urban awareness is recommended, but the area benefits from lower-than-average crime rates across most categories.
